Introducing Christine, Project Manager. Christine joined Cimlogic as a Project Manager in 2018; managing the implementation of Cimlogic’s digital solutions to help manufacturing clients improve their business and operational performance. Prior to her role at Cimlogic, Christine gained many years’ experience and knowledge in Commercial Planning and Project Management for numerous technology and IT services organisations.

Tell us about your Cimlogic journey

My Cimlogic journey began in September 2018.  Cimlogic had just been awarded a roll-out contract by a world-class technology manufacturing organisation consisting of the implementation of TrakSYS™  to a number of their European manufacturing operations. Within the project team, I was given the responsibility to manage the implementation covering the clients’ plants in France, Spain, Germany and Finland, this was a great way of picking up initial product knowledge, getting to know the teams, ways of working, as well as the opportunity to travel to clients’ sites and getting hands-on experience of different manufacturing operations and the challenges they face.     

As time progressed I was given the opportunity to also project manage implementations for other global pharmaceutical and life sciences organisations, increase my technical product and software design and development process knowledge along the way.   

How is working at Cimlogic different from other roles you’ve had previously?

What is different at Cimlogic is that the work feels and is more immediate – the role of project manager is an all-encompassing one, even though it sounds very cliché, no two days are the same. So including all the typical aspects of project management from conducting internal and client calls, planning schedules, having resourcing discussions, performing risk assessments, generally resolving issues to name but a few, I will typically provide visibility of the status of the project activities including financial performance to our management board internally, and progress updates externally. I liaise with our developers, the sales and other technical support teams all in aid of delivering a solution to our client.  I enjoy feedback from our clients such as “… it feels as if Cimlogic are an extension of ourselves…” – that’s when it is all coming together.   

What skills are fundamental to your role?

Apart from the project management technical skills of requirements capturing, schedules planning, risk management, tracking deliverables, cost and scope control and communication, the most fundamental skills are resilience, empathy, ability to communicate appropriately dependent on the audience, organisational skills, pace and adaptability to collaborate and to constantly solve new problems.
